Medical stocks get a look over by Wedbush

Intuitive Surgical (NASDAQ:ISRG) was reiterated as Outperform but price target raised to $785 from $755 by brokers at Wedbush on Wednesday.

“With a solid 3Q driven by system placements and procedure growth, we are increasingly confident that ISRG can maintain its robust growth prospects. ISRG should benefit from the continued adoption of da Vinci surgery across a growing number of surgical specialties and geographies,” Wedbush said in a note.

Although the shares ended 5.6% lower, after hours they gained 1% to $688.50.

Meanwhile, Clearside Biomedical (NASDAQ:CLSD) shares slid 7.6% to $20.19 after Wedbush reiterated its Outperform recommendation and maintained target at $28.

“Clearside's suprachoroidal space (SCS) microinjector drug delivery is creating a superior clinical profile for corticosteroid therapy into the eye in our view with improved safety and efficacy compared to standard IVT delivery,” the broker said.

Clearly, not enough to save the stock from a sharp decline this session.

St. Jude Medical, Inc. (NYSE:STJ) was rated Neutral and target maintained at $84 by Wedbush on Wednesday.

“We continue to expect the acquisition of STJ by Abbott Laboratories (ABT, not rated) to close by year-end 2016; both management teams expressed confidence in this timeline despite other distractions (e.g., cybersecurity and product recall worries),” Wedbush said.

St Jude’s shares ended down 0.9% at $78.70.
